Today in Mississippi, the official member publication of the Electric Cooperatives of Mississippi, is the most widely circulated publication of any kind in the state. The monthly publication is mailed to more than 471,000 members of 19 electric cooperatives. Today in Mississippi’s unique design provides subscribing systems the use of the publication’s centerspread. Systems have two uninterrupted facing pages for their exclusive use. They also have the option of adding four pages, at additional cost. Today in Mississippi’s editorial content includes human-interest features, an editorial, four special-interest columns by freelance writers, a recipe page and an events calendar. Reader involvement is encouraged through a “Mississippi is...” feature and the submission of photographs for “Picture This.” The editorial mix is designed to appeal to the broad audience that constitutes the membership of Mississippi’s electric cooperatives.
